Start with Precise Project Planning
Think of your construction project as assembling a complex puzzle. Before laying the first piece, gather all necessary information on local regulations, permit requirements, and stormwater rules. Use resources like this guide to understand the permit landscape. Document every detail to avoid surprises later. During my own project, I created a comprehensive checklist based on city codes, which became my go-to reference to ensure I didn’t overlook critical steps.
Engage with the Permitting Authorities Early
Initiate dialog with city officials from the outset. Schedule a pre-application meeting to clarify requirements specific to rainwater harvesting and stormwater management. This proactive approach helps prevent costly redesigns or permit rejections. For example, I contacted my local permit office, used their contact page, and received clear guidance. This experience saved me weeks of back-and-forth and clarified exact stormwater filtration standards, which I incorporated into my plans, ensuring smooth approval.
Prepare Detailed and Accurate Plans
Accurate plans are your safeguard against permit denial. Use detailed drawings illustrating rainwater collection systems, diversion channels, and retention basins. Precision here is crucial—an overlooked detail can delay approvals or lead to fines, much like my mistake of neglecting to specify the correct rainwater pipe slope, which caused an additional inspection. Employ software or consult with a civil engineer if necessary. Remember, clear plans help inspectors verify compliance efficiently and prevent future violations.
Submit a Complete Application with Supporting Documentation
Assemble all required documents meticulously. Include site surveys, stormwater management plans, and permit applications. Double-check that each item aligns with your city’s checklist. In my case, submitting a detailed stormwater drainage plan, referencing permit approval tips, expedited the review process. Missing or vague documentation often triggers rejection or delays, so take the time to review and confirm completeness.
Monitor and Respond to Review Feedback Promptly
Post-submission, stay engaged. Review feedback from municipal reviewers diligently. If corrections are requested—say, specifying rainwater infiltration rates—respond without delay. I once received an additional query about my rain barrel outlet height. Quick clarification, referencing standards from this resource, allowed me to provide a satisfactory response and keep the project moving. Regular follow-up prevents bottlenecks and demonstrates your commitment to compliance.
Implement the Approved Stormwater Solutions Accurately
Once permit approval is obtained, execute your rainwater harvesting plan precisely as approved. Adherence ensures ongoing compliance and avoids future fines. During my project, I installed my system exactly per plans, double-checking pipe slopes and flow restrictors. This rigorous approach not only prevented violations but also improved system performance. Recordkeeping of all construction activities related to stormwater management can be invaluable, especially if authorities conduct an audit later on.

A prevalent myth is that estimates based solely on initial quotes or superficial evaluations are reliable. The truth is, accurate estimation demands a comprehensive understanding of detailed variables—soil conditions, local regulations, hidden utility costs, and evolving material prices. For example, many overlook the complexities of soil testing or terrain analysis, which can drastically affect foundation costs. According to experts in construction estimation, ignoring such factors can inflate costs by up to 30%, impacting budgets and timelines.
Another trap is underestimating the importance of permit-related nuances. Many assume that submitting a standard application suffices, but in fact, permits often entail multiple layers of approval, with specific requirements that can vary significantly by locality. Misjudging these—like failing to account for stormwater management or setback variances—can result in rejection or redirection, adding weeks or even months to your timeline. Maintaining Your Build Over Time: Practical Strategies
Once your project reaches completion, the real work begins—keeping everything in top shape requires consistent effort and smart tools. Regular inspections, especially of stormwater systems and structural elements, prevent costly repairs down the line. I personally rely on digital maintenance checklists, which I update after every inspection, to track what needs attention—this approach ensures nothing slips through the cracks and extends the lifespan of my improvements.
What tools do I recommend for ongoing upkeep?
High-quality digital moisture meters like the model are indispensable for monitoring moisture levels in critical areas, preventing mold and wood rot. I also swear by drone inspections for hard-to-reach roof areas; they save time and catch issues early. For documentation, I use cloud-based project management tools like Asana, which help me schedule routine tasks and store repair records securely. Using software tailored for property management, such as Buildium, allows tracking maintenance history and scheduling future inspections seamlessly.
Future trends in construction maintenance tools
Advancements like IoT-enabled sensors are going to revolutionize how we maintain building systems. Imagine sensors that alert you instantly when a pipe leak occurs or when structural stress exceeds safe limits—saving thousands in damage. As these technologies become more affordable, integrating them into your long-term maintenance plan will become standard practice, turning reactive repairs into proactive ones.
